The Elite Research Initiative is the unifying brand name for a series of initiatives designed to honour and support the biggest research talents in Danish research The initiative aims to raise awareness of excellent researchers and their research. In addition, Elite Research highlight the researchers as role models to attract more young students for a career in research, in order to fulfil the ambition to make Denmark one of the leading and most competitive knowledge societies in the world.
The Elite Research Prize is awarded to outstanding researchers with international experience and a PhD-age of maximum 15 years. The Ministry for Higher Education and Science annually distributes five prizes. Each prize is 1.2 million. 200,000 is a personal award and 1,000,000 goes to research.
